Adapting houses so elderly people can stay in their homes could save NHS '£2.5bn a year'

[ad_1]

MODIFIED “smart” homes for the elderly could mean a saving of £2.5billion a year for the NHS and councils, a report has claimed. Over the next decade, 78,000 adapted homes will be needed for older people each year, according to a study by the Institution of Mechanical Engineers.
